Trials is a ranking system in which raiders compete for points on a leaderboard to raise their Trials rank. Trials are unlocked at Level 15.
Challenges
Raiders are given 5 Trials Challenges every week, which can be viewed in the Trials menu. When conpleting an action listed in a challenge, raiders will earn points towards that challenge.
Upon extraction, the raider's points for each challenge are tallied. Only a raider's best score in each challenge is kept. Reaching certain point thresholds grants the raider with rewards.
Below is a list of currently known challenges:
Divisions
Once a raider at least one point in a given week, they are placed in a division of 100 total raiders, all of which are at the same rank. Raiders are ranked according to the cumulative score of their personal best runs in each challenge. On Monday, the top 20 raiders advance by 2 ranks, the raiders placed 30-50 advance by 1 rank, and the rest remain unchanged.

Rewards
There are two forms of rewards a raider can recieve from Trials: challenge rewards, and seasonal rewards.
Challenge Rewards
Challenge rewards are earned by reaching 1000, 2000, and 4000 rewards on a challenge. These reward a random uncommon, rare, and epic item, respectively. Challenge rewards can only be claimed once per challenge per week.
Season Rewards
At the end of a season, raiders are rewarded with cosmetics and emotes based on their final ranked placement.
